Abstract

In this paper, we demonstrate RecDB; a full-fledged database systemthat provides personalized recommendation to users. We implementedRecDB using an existing open source database systemPostgreSQL, and we demonstrate the effectiveness of RecDB usingtwo existing recommendation applications (1) Restaurant Recommendation,(2) Movie Recommendation. To make the demoeven more interactive, we showcase a novel application that recommendsresearch papers presented at VLDB 2013 to the conferenceattendees based on their publication history in DBLP.
